Symbotic is an industrial automation company that provides an end-to-end, AI-powered warehouse automation platform combining autonomous mobile robots, advanced vision and sensing, and orchestration software to modernize supply chains. Its system integrates hardware and intelligent software to increase throughput, accuracy, and storage density for retail, grocery, CPG, and wholesale customers, solving labor constraints and operational inefficiencies in distribution and fulfillment operations.

• Source and purchase Spares & RSPL components, partnering with internal stakeholders to procure against accurate demand and deliver stakeholder value. • Build and maintain supplier relationships within category, driving cost savings and high fill rates across the product catalogue. • Partner with Planning to align procurement strategy with business needs. • Use SAP and planning tools to analyze inventory, order patterns, and sales data to inform strategic purchasing decisions and identify cost-saving opportunities (vendor consolidation, contract negotiation, supplier selection). • Identify and mitigate risks related to delivery, quality, cost, and performance; escalate with recommended resolutions. • Report on material status, including expedited/late orders, and resolve shortages or problem parts. • Maintain accurate purchasing data and planning parameters to support MPS/MRP processes. • Lead bid package development and manage RFQ processes. • Collaborate cross-functionally to resolve purchasing issues (quality, scheduling, pricing) and ensure internal/external service levels are met.
• Bachelor's degree in Business , Supply Chain, or related field preferred, or equivalent work experience. • Minimum 3 years of procurement experience. • Minimum 3 years of experience with MRP systems; SAP preferred for PR/PO generation. • Experience with relevant commodities (conveyors, lifts, robotics, automation controls, steel, material handling systems) and familiarity with the related supply base. • Advanced Excel (Pivot Tables, VLOOKUP/XLOOKUP); experience with data visualization tools (e.g., Power BI, Tableau) preferred.
